UNSW Art & Design invites you to an open forum bringing together experts from industry and academia shaping the future of rapidly evolving immersive technologies and practices.
How can emergent technologies, methodologies and practices enable us to understand complex information, and harness new perspectives to help solve complex issues that we are facing right now?
Industry and UNSW academic panellists will highlight examples of effective uses of the latest interactive and immersive media, discuss the implications for future education and upskilling of our current and future workforce, explore the advantages of a human-centric design approach, and consider the development of new transdisciplinary approaches and models for collaboration.
